Transaction 375d4b6b100045f265a9aabedbe257e0f05cc27e577ac498e9eeb04de6532579

block
02121300fe7fdccde677eb860cf59e6f6d34eef57ba67edbfc31df0a3b17164d

1 Input

24 Outputs